The 1991 Army Cadets football team was an American football team that represented the United States Military Academy in the 1991 NCAA Division I-A football season. In their first season under head coach Bob Sutton , the Cadets compiled a 4–7 record and were outscored by their opponents by a combined total of 226 to 196. [ 1 ]

The 1992 Army Cadets football team was an American football team that represented the United States Military Academy in the 1992 NCAA Division I-A football season. In their second season under head coach Bob Sutton , the Cadets compiled a 5–6 record and were outscored by their opponents by a combined total of 251 to 225. [ 1 ]
